Transaction 39593714d754693182f52e5905152eda5b944d821741ffbe8a4fe9a24161cb77

1 Input
2 Outputs
  • 39593714d754693182f52e5905152eda5b944d821741ffbe8a4fe9a24161cb77:0
  • value  1717351
    address  n2BdzT98NunVjpF3HozUK7euqsaFbPnk4x
  • 39593714d754693182f52e5905152eda5b944d821741ffbe8a4fe9a24161cb77:1
  • value  4949340
    address  n3hKyxxNg6D5MU5HSKJw3UgZtEQfmyz4Bt